Re: Hammerhead CCR

It's definitely caught my eye...it looks like kevin nailed it on this one!

Modularity!
Radial Scrubber!!
Redundancy!!!
Integrated Deco on both handsets!!!!
Solid Build!!!!
Hybrid m+eCCR!!!!!
Front or back mounted counter lungs!!!!!!

this manufacturer has been paying close attention to the evolving needs of divers! And i'm really looking forward to hearing about how it flies. Please do tell.

the one thing that I don't like is the fact that you have to use a fresh battery with each dive. my wife and I would have a small mountain of batteries by now...but in the grand scheme of things I suppose it's relatively minor, I just try to avoid waste when I can.
